How customers submit a Video Testimonial

LinClips is designed to keep the experience easy for your customers. When they receive your request, they can follow a simple process to complete their testimonial.

Typically, customers can:

  1. Open the testimonial request link
  2. Record a video directly from their smartphone, tablet, or computer
  3. Or upload a pre-recorded video if they already have one
  4. Enter any required details
  5. Confirm consent and submit

The easier this process feels, the more likely customers are to complete it.

Tips for getting more completed testimonials

When asking for a video testimonial, clear instructions matter. Customers are much more likely to follow through when they understand exactly what you want.

Here are a few best practices:

  • Keep your request short and friendly
  • Ask for one or two specific points instead of something too broad
  • Let customers know the video does not need to be perfect
  • Encourage them to speak naturally about their experience
  • Make your instructions feel personal and on-brand

For example, instead of asking for “a testimonial,” you might ask them to briefly share:

  • What problem they had before working with you
  • What they liked most about the experience
  • What result they got

That kind of guidance helps customers feel more confident about what to say.

Make it easy for customers

The biggest factor in collecting more video testimonials is simplicity.

Customers are far more likely to complete a testimonial when:

  • The request is easy to understand
  • The recording process works smoothly on mobile devices
  • They know what to say
  • The form does not feel long or confusing

A short, guided, low-pressure experience will almost always perform better than a complicated one.
